Distribution of Values for Seed pattern (SEED PATTERN)

CodeDefinitionNumber of Accessions
2P2- Points - 2 small points of color at one end of hilum4
ABAnabip - small darker blotch(es) surrounding or at either end of hilum6
AMAmibigua - large (non-uniform) dark blotch nearly covering light color of seed coat 14
AZAnasazi - a distinct pattern of large colored blotches, more dark than light 5
BILarge and small blotches irregularly distributed259
BLLarge well defined blotches201
BPbipunctata pattern - two small markings, one on either end of eye (hilum)2
BUBlush55
EFExpansa with fibula arcs - nearly uniformly dark with narrow light bands near hilum 4
MGMarginata - small linear darker blotch around hilum2
MJmargo 'j'1
MOStarkly mottled, regularly or irregularly597
MRMarbled or softly mottled41
MXMixed232
MZmargo 'z' 'j'7
OMOne Mark7
PBPiebald - a distinct pattern of colored blotches similar to the appaloosa horse pattern, more light than dark18
SHShield bean pattern = the multi-color Hidatsu shield beans1
SLSellatus - one large darker blotch around the hilum8
SPSpots (Small to Medium)18
SSStripes and spots irregularly distributed1136
STStripped329
TSTiny or small spotted239
UNUniform (only one color)8597
VIVeins48
VRVirgarcus - the traditional "soldier-shaped" pattern of dark on light13
WVWeak virgarcus - a weakly expressed form of the above5
